744ButtonPusher 12-18-2024 09:32 AM


Originally Posted by Steve Crewdog (Post 3862570)
If I have a 3 day 20 hour trip and I use a Vacaton drop, do I get paid 20 hours? Or do I just lose 3 days of vacation and get paid what those 3 days are worth? How about a 4 day 20 hour trip?


When is it worth using a vaation drop?


TIA

so it’s not day for day. If it’s a 20 hrs trip (doesn’t matter if it’s 3 days or 4 days) it will use 20 hrs worth of vacation time or 4.7 days worth of vacation.

Also vacation drops do not come from the current year’s vacation. They come from the following year and from DEC-APR, they actually from the year after next. So a vacation drop now would come out of may26-Apr27 vacation year.
